I have had the priviledge to be interviewed by the most friendly, most accommodating and most cheerful Filipino hosts from the Overseas Filipino Entrepreneurs – Elai and Cheska! It was an hour and a half (and a little bit more, well, a total of 1 hour, 36 minutes and 58 seconds) of happy moments and a light conversation about my experiences, struggles, and goals as an entrepreneur here in Vilnius, Lithuania. I was asked how I planned and how I started my small home business, and what inspired me to make and sell Filipino snacks or food to Filipinos, Lithuanians, and other nationalities in Vilnius. The conversation focused on my aim to help introduce the Filipino cuisine and flavors in Lithuania because I believe that the Filipino cuisine is “world class”. In addition, I shared my future goals for the business, and my dreams of further promoting the Filipino cuisine in Lithuania, well, in Vilnius first, at least. I also showed some photos from my work experiences and life in Muscat, Oman, where I worked and lived for almost 9 years. My passion to make Filipino snacks started when, as only a hobby, I sold some Filipino steamed cakes (puto pao with chicken filling and puto cream cheese) to my colleagues at Oman Medical Specialty Board (OMSB). But after moving to Vilnius in December 2016 and after several years of prioritizing my new found job as a stay-at-home mom, I decided to restart my business again in Vilnius in May 8, 2023.

I also mentioned my connection to Ms. Rhea Topacio, the Filipino entrepreneur in Amsterdam and owner of Ubeness and About Flavors, from whom I buy my essences from, which I use for my homemade treats. She happily made a great article feature about Merienda in her website. I also shared my experience and how I was invited by the Lithuanian National Museum House of Histories, to represent the Philippines during their “My Migration Story” event on September 16, 2023, where I introduced one of my homemade products – 6 flavors of lengua de gato or cat’s tongue cookies/katės liežuvio sausiniukai.
